The LG G8X ThinQ is a lot better than the Nokia 6730 classic, having an 82.7 score against 40.1. LG G8X ThinQ works with Android 10 operating system, while Nokia 6730 classic counts with Symbian 9.3 operating system. Although LG G8X ThinQ is notably heavier than Nokia 6730 classic, it's a lot thinner and also incredibly newer.
LG G8X ThinQ features a much greater performance than Nokia 6730 classic, because it has a higher amount of RAM memory and a higher number of cores (and also faster). LG G8X ThinQ features a way better screen than Nokia 6730 classic, because it has a much larger display, a lot higher 1080 x 2340 resolution and a lot higher number of pixels per inch of display.
The LG G8X ThinQ counts with a much better camera than Nokia 6730 classic, because it has a lot better 3840x2160 video definition and a back-facing camera with much more mega-pixels. The LG G8X ThinQ features a much better memory capacity for games and applications than Nokia 6730 classic, because it has 128 GB internal storage capacity.
The LG G8X ThinQ counts with a much better battery performance than Nokia 6730 classic, because it has 4000mAh of battery capacity.
LG G8X ThinQ is a little more expensive than Nokia 6730 classic, but you can get a much better phone for that extra money.
